Historical Overview of Greece and Denmark in Football
When we talk about historical footballing contexts, it's impossible to ignore the remarkable journey both Greece and Denmark have undertaken. Greece's crowning achievement undoubtedly came in Euro 2004, a tournament where they defied all expectations, playing with grit, determination, and tactical brilliance. Remember that incredible run, guys? From defeating the reigning champions in the opening match to overcoming powerhouse nations like France and the Czech Republic, Greece etched their name in footballing folklore. That victory wasn’t just a win; it was a testament to the power of teamwork, tactical discipline, and unwavering belief. The impact of that Euro 2004 triumph resonated far beyond the borders of Greece, inspiring smaller footballing nations and demonstrating that anything is possible in the world of sports. The players became national heroes, and the victory is still celebrated as one of the greatest upsets in football history. This victory significantly boosted the profile of Greek football, attracting more investment and inspiring a new generation of players. The legacy of Euro 2004 continues to shape Greek football, with the nation constantly striving to replicate that success on the international stage.
On the other hand, Denmark's footballing history boasts its own share of glory. Who can forget their unexpected triumph in Euro 1992? Initially not even qualified for the tournament, they were called in as a late replacement for Yugoslavia and went on to stun the world. Their Euro 1992 victory is often cited as one of the most remarkable underdog stories in football history. The team, led by players like Peter Schmeichel and Brian Laudrup, displayed incredible resilience and a never-say-die attitude throughout the tournament. This victory not only brought immense joy to the Danish people but also solidified Denmark's reputation as a competitive footballing nation. It highlighted the importance of team spirit and tactical flexibility, showing that even without a star-studded squad, a team can achieve greatness through collective effort and determination. The impact of the Euro 1992 victory is still felt in Danish football today, with the nation consistently producing talented players and competing at the highest levels of international football. This legacy serves as a constant reminder that Denmark can compete with the best in the world, and they continue to invest in youth development and coaching to maintain their competitive edge.

Greece, historically, has often been known for their defensive solidity and organized play. Remember their Euro 2004 triumph? They were masters of shutting down opposition attacks and capitalizing on set-pieces. This approach emphasizes discipline, teamwork, and tactical awareness, making them a difficult team to break down. However, this doesn't mean they lack attacking capabilities; they often look to exploit quick transitions and use their physicality in the final third. Analyzing their defensive strategies reveals their commitment to maintaining a compact shape, tracking runners, and winning aerial duels. Their attacking plans often involve utilizing wing play and set-piece opportunities, where their physicality and organization can be a major threat.
Denmark, on the other hand, tends to favor a more balanced approach, often combining defensive stability with creative attacking play. They are known for their technical ability, their fluid movement, and their ability to control possession. Denmark's tactical setup often focuses on building from the back, utilizing their midfielders to dictate the tempo and create scoring chances. They are also adept at switching between different formations and adjusting their tactics based on the opposition. This tactical flexibility allows them to adapt to different game situations and exploit weaknesses in the opponent's setup. Their attacking style often involves quick passing movements, intelligent runs, and the ability to score from both open play and set-pieces.
